RESUMO
Syst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) is a systemic disease that is presented in a myriad of ways. Renal involvement is common in SLE and usually presents clinically as glomerulonephritis. We describe patients with SLE presented initially with hemolytic uremic syndrome which is a distinctive initial presentation.
